What will the weather in Tallow be like during my visit?
The warmest months in Tallow are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 14°C. January and February are the chilliest months, when the average temperature is 7°C. The rainiest months are December and October.

Tallow: A Hidden Gem of Natural Wonders and Timeless Charm

Nestled in the scenic countryside of County Waterford, Tallow is a charming village that invites visitors to experience authentic Irish culture. Known for its picturesque landscapes, Tallow offers stunning walks along the River Bride and historic sites like the 12th-century Tallow Castle. Explore the vibrant local community, indulge in traditional Irish cuisine at cosy pubs, and immerse yourself in the rich heritage showcased at the Tallow Heritage Centre. With its tranquil atmosphere and warm hospitality, Tallow is a hidden gem perfect for those seeking a peaceful escape off the beaten path.

Top locations to stay in Tallow

Some great areas to stay in when visiting Tallow, County Waterford, are Youghal, Fermoy, and Lismore. Youghal offers rich historical monuments and coastal charm, while Fermoy is renowned for its delightful dining options. Lismore, known for its fishing and picturesque scenery, is ideal for outdoor enthusiasts. For first-time visitors, Youghal is the best choice for its vibrant atmosphere and attractions.

  1. YoughalOpens in a new window: Youghal is a charming coastal town perfect for those who appreciate history and natural beauty. With its stunning beaches and scenic coastal walks, it’s a great spot for relaxation. You can explore historical monuments like the impressive Youghal Clock Gate and the remnants of the old town walls. The town also offers a lovely promenade ideal for leisurely strolls or enjoying a picnic by the sea. If you’re a fan of water sports, Youghal's beaches provide opportunities for activities like swimming and kayaking. Plus, the vibrant local scene offers quaint shops and cafés where you can unwind after a day of exploring.
  2. LismoreOpens in a new window: Nestled in the lush countryside, Lismore is a picturesque village known for its stunning gardens and historical charm. The highlight is Lismore Castle, surrounded by beautiful gardens that are perfect for a peaceful day out. The area is also renowned for its fishing spots, making it ideal for angling enthusiasts. The village has a friendly atmosphere, with local shops and galleries showcasing artisan crafts. Don’t miss the chance to stroll along the River Blackwater, where the natural scenery is simply breathtaking, providing the perfect backdrop for a relaxing getaway.
  3. FermoyOpens in a new window: Fermoy is a delightful town that offers a warm and welcoming atmosphere, ideal for those seeking a friendly retreat. Known for its dining options and friendly locals, it’s a great place to enjoy a meal after exploring the area. The town is located along the River Blackwater, providing lovely riverside walks and opportunities for fishing. Fermoy also boasts a range of local shops where you can find unique gifts and crafts. The nearby scenic countryside is perfect for leisurely hikes, allowing you to soak in the tranquil landscapes that define this charming part of Ireland.

Best time to go to Tallow

Tallow exper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 43.0°F (6.1°C), while July is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 59.4°F (15.2°C). December is usually the wettest month. July to September are the peak travel months in Tallow, attracting a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ly cloudy, accompanied by light rainfall. On the other hand, October to December tend to be quieter times to visit, marked by light rainfall and mostly cloudy conditions.
